The Opening of the 5th and 6th Seals


Original woodcut with thread margins and with Dürer's monogram signature, lower center
15.50 x 11.12 in.

One of fifteen woodcuts created by Dürer to illustrate the last book of the New Testament, "The Apocalypse," or “The Revelation of St.John the Divine” with Latin text on the verso. In excellent condition.Catalogue reference: Strauss 51; Bartsch 65; Meder 168

“The Opening of the 5th and 6th Seals” is Dürer’s depiction of a scene from the New Testament, from the book of Revelation. Revelation vi: (9) And when he opened the fifth seal, I saw beneath the altar the souls of those who had been slaughtered because of the word of God and the testimony they maintained (11) And each of them was given a white robe and it was said to them that they must yet rest a little time until their number be filled with their fellow servants and their brothers who are to be killed as they were. (12) And I saw, when he opened the sixth seal, a great earthquake come to pass. The sun turned black like cloth of mourning woven of hair, and the moon turned red as blood. (13) And the stars of heaven fell unto earth as the fig tree casts its unripe fruits when shaken by a great wind. (14) And the sky shrank upon itself like a scroll curling, and every mountain and island was moved out of place. (15) And the kings of the earth and the great, the commanders, the rich, and the mighty, and all slaves and free men hid themselves in the caves and crevices of the mountains.
